# Components:
→ Tortillas
01 - 4 large flour tortillas
→ Cheese
02 - 1 1/2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
03 - 1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ese
→ Optional Fillings
04 - 1/4 cup chopped green onions
05 - 1/4 cup diced red bell pepper
06 - 1/4 cup sliced black olives
→ For Serving
07 - Sour cream
08 - Salsa
# Method:
01 - Use a sharp knife or snowflake cookie cutter to cut snowflake patterns into 2 tortillas; set aside as tops.
02 - Place the remaining 2 whole tortillas on a clean surface; evenly distribute mozzarella and cheddar cheeses on each, leaving a 1/2-inch border; add optional fillings if desired.
03 - Cover each cheese-layered tortilla with a snowflake-cut tortilla, aligning edges carefully.
04 - Preheat a large nonstick skillet over medium heat until hot.
05 - Transfer one assembled tortilla to the skillet; cook for 2 to 3 minutes until the underside is golden and cheese starts melting.
06 - Flip the quesadilla carefully; cook for an additional 2 to 3 minutes until golden and cheese is fully melted.
07 - Remove from skillet and repeat cooking process with second quesadilla.
08 - Allow to cool briefly; cut into wedges and serve with sour cream and salsa.
